Independent Educational Psychology Service

RTE Psychology is an independent educational psychology service which champions a relationship-based approach to working with children and young people, their families and schools.
RTE Psychology offers a wide range of support, from assessment to consultation, as well as training and workshops for schools and families.
RTE Psychology has recently launched in the Aylesbury Vale, Chiltern and Wycombe district areas of Buckinghamshire, but can also offer services in Oxfordshire and Gloucestershire.

Costs
- Details
Pricing is based on educational psychologist time (‘days’) – which means that your educational psychologist can operate flexibly and offer your school the most appropriate support, ranging from a single half-day (ad-hoc request) up to an agreed number of full days throughout the academic year (annual contract).
